Bitcoin, often referred to as BTC, is a revolutionary digital currency that has transformed the world of finance. Launched in 2009 by an anonymous person or group under the pseudonym Satoshi Nakamoto, Bitcoin operates on a decentralized network called blockchain. This cryptocurrency enables peer-to-peer transactions without the need for intermediaries like banks, offering users more control over their finances.
What Does “Bitcoin” Stand For?
The term “Bitcoin” is derived from the combination of two words: “bit” and “coin.” “Bit” represents a basic unit of digital information, while “coin” refers to a form of currency. This blend signifies a new digital asset, a currency that is not tangible but exists solely in the digital world.
How Bitcoin Works
Bitcoin operates on blockchain technology, which is a decentralized ledger that records all transactions across a network of computers. These transactions are verified by miners, who use computational power to solve complex mathematical problems. Once verified, the transactions are permanently added to the blockchain, ensuring transparency and security.
